HAYDEN, ID —
OSHA Inspection: ALUMINESS PRODUCTS
Complaint inspection · Health discipline
At a glance
On , OSHA opened a complaint health inspection of ALUMINESS PRODUCTS in 11979 NORTH TRACEY ROAD, HAYDEN, ID 83835 (NAICS 336390). OSHA activity number 345502587.

1980A110
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.134(d)(1)(iii):The employer did not identify and evaluate the respiratory hazard(s) in the workplace; including a reasonable estimate of employee exposures to respiratory hazards and identification of the contaminant's chemical state and physical form: a) Production Shop: On August 26, 2021 and prior to; employer did not evaluate employees occupational exposure to hazardous gases while TIG welding, cutting and grinding on Aluminum truck parts, SUV parts and accessories. *Note Abatement certification IS required for this item.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.178(l)(1)(ii):The employer did not ensure that each operator had successfully completed the training required by paragraph (l), except as permitted by paragraph (l)(5), prior to permitting an employee to operate a powered industrial truck: a) Fabrication Shop and Loading Area: On August 25, 2021, and at times prior to; employees operating the Komatsu Forklift, FG15S -2, 180846 had not been evaluated on their operational knowledge. Note* Abatement certification IS required for this item.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.178(p)(1): Powered industrial truck(s) found to be in need of repair, defective, or in any way unsafe had not been taken out of service until restored to safe operating condition(s): a) Production Shop: On August 25, 2021 and prior to; employer allowed employees to operate the Komatsu Forklift, FG15S -2, 180846 when when it was determined by the employer and a service inspection by a Norlift technician to have safety issues to include a right side non-operational parking brake and a worn front fork. Note* Abatement certification IS required for this item.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.243(c)(3):Abrasive wheels used on vertical portable grinder(s) (right angle head grinders) were not provided with safety guard(s) having a maximum exposure angle of 180 degrees and located between the operator and wheel: (a) On August 25, 2021 or times prior thereto; employees used portable handheld grinders without the guards placed to cut and grind aluminum parts.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: (a) On August 26, 2021 and times prior thereto; the employer did not implement a written hazard communication program in the workplace. Employees are exposed to hazardous chemicals including but not limited to ozone, aluminum particulates and welding Fume, compressed gases, and cleaning solvents when manufacturing aluminum vehicle accessories. NOTE: Abatement certification is required for this item.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(g)(1): The employer did not have a safety data sheet for each hazardous chemical in use: (a) On August 26, 2021 and times prior thereto; the employer did not develop and implement a written hazard communication program in the workplace. Employees are exposed to hazardous chemicals including but not limited to ozone, metal particulates and welding fumes, compressed gases, and cleaning solvents when manufacturing aluminum vehicle accessories. No safety date sheets (SDSs) were available for employees. NOTE: Abatement certification is required for this item.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employees were not provided effective information and training on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ment and whenever a new hazard that the employees had not been previously trained about was introduced into their work area: a) Production Shop: On August 26, 2021 and at times prior thereto, workers welding, cutting, and grinding on aluminum truck/SUV parts and accessories had not received training on the hazardous chemicals they were exposed to in the workplace. These included but are not limited to metal particulates and welding fume, as well as ozone generated during welding. *Note Abatement certification IS required for this item.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.134(c)(2)(i):Respirator users were not provided with the information contained in Appendix D to 29 CFR 1910.134 when the employer determined that any voluntary respirator use was permissible: a) On or about August 26, 2021; employees were provided with filtering facepiece respirators (N95) for voluntary use during aluminum grinding, cutting, sanding, and welding operations. Note - Abatement certification is required for this item.
